How This Service Actually Works
When you call us, our emergency response team will arrive quickly, often within 60 minutes, to assess the situation. We’ll use specialized equipment like our desiccant machines and air movers to dry out the area, preventing further damage and grow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will inspect every inch of your condo to find out the extent of the damage and identify any hidden risks. This step is crucial because it helps us develop a customized plan to restore your condo to its pre-damage condition.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ment like our p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and any moisture from the affected areas. This step is critical because it prevents further damage and reduces the risk of mold and bacteria grow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our desiccant machines and air movers will work together to dry the area completely. This step is essential because it ensures the surface is not just dry but also free of moisture, preventing any further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ll use industrial-grade cleaning solutions and disinfectants to remove all signs of water damage and prevent any future issues. This step is vital because it ensures your condo is not only restored but also safe for you and your family.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our skilled technicians will restore your condo to its original condition, using materials and techniques that match the original. This step is the final and most crucial part of the process because it ensures your condo is back to normal.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Lake Point, UT
The cost of condo water damage restoration var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Point, UT.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ners have incurred.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ment used.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ment used.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$1,500 – $7,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ials used. |
